Acunetix and Cybersixgill compete in the cybersecurity domain, focusing on vulnerability management and threat intelligence. Acunetix has an advantage in ease of use, while Cybersixgill shines with its analytical capabilities and proactive threat detection.
Features: Acunetix is notable for web application security testing, automating scans for vulnerabilities such as SQL Injection and XSS, offering comprehensive reporting, and integrating with DevOps tools. Cybersixgill provides real-time threat intelligence, monitors dark web activities to predict cyber threats, and uses advanced analysis tools for detailed insights.
Room for Improvement: Acunetix could enhance its support infrastructure for faster issue resolution, expand its cloud-based options, and improve its threat detection capabilities beyond web application vulnerabilities. Cybersixgill could lower its initial investment cost, refine its user interface for better ease of use, and enhance integration capabilities with broader IT ecosystems.
Ease of Deployment and Customer Service: Cybersixgill’s cloud-based model simplifies deployment with robust support for timely updates. Acunetix provides seamless deployment with an on-premise option but has a less responsive support system compared to Cybersixgill.
Pricing and ROI: Acunetix is considered cost-effective with competitive upfront costs, providing a solid ROI through efficient vulnerability detection. Cybersixgill may require a higher initial investment, justified by preventing costly data breaches with its advanced threat prediction.

Acunetix Web Vulnerability Scanner is an automated web application security testing tool that audits your web applications by checking for vulnerabilities like SQL Injection, Cross site scripting, and other exploitable vulnerabilities.
Cybersixgill empowers organizations with cyber intelligence by monitoring open sources and dark web activities, tracking threat exposure, and assessing risks without on-premises infrastructure.
Cybersixgill enables powerful intelligence gathering by providing access to a comprehensive data lake of deep and dark web activity, identifying trends in malware, and analyzing underground markets. Organizations can monitor illegal activities like credit card sales and conduct searches on hacker forums using its API and Investigative Portal. Automatic translations and alerts enhance threat detection, making it a vital tool for real-time cybersecurity management. Users have expressed a desire for better real-time updates and improved data source coverage along with more user-friendly query specificity and training materials.
